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
769307 4496782835 6510764486 5260097945 292771
460526 237
460526 237
481601804 97536912527 15243
All about undefined
Interested in learning more?
460526 237
481601804 97536912527 15243
See more
88 646343 95
66 72 284956443 197027
See more
5595939897 192542 7129088
1575 765 37 58276
See more